How do we determine if you need help?

There are 4 steps to a month-long diagnostic procedure to determine a couple’s (in)fertility.

  1.  A simple hormone check test on the second day of the woman’s menstrual cycle.
  2. A pelvic ultrasound for the woman.
  3.  A test to ascertain the potency, quantity, and quality of the sperm.
  4. In a keyhole surgical procedure, a camera takes pictures of the peritoneal cavity, ovaries, tubes, and uterus.

We will be asking you and your partner to elaborate on:
Your medical, and surgical history (diabetes, hypertension, etc)
Your sexual and occupational history
History of previous pregnancies
Previous relationships (second marriage etc)
Length and type of the previous contraceptive used
Menstrual history
History of STDs, alcohol, smoking, and drug use
History of mumps as it can affect testicular function
History of hernia repair as some affect the scrotum, leading to obstruction
Your BMI or body mass index as obesity affects fertility

Causes of sub-fertility
– 40% of men who approach us have problems with the quality of their sperm or delivery mechanism
– 30% of women who approach us have ovulatory problems mainly due to polycystic ovarian syndrome
– 10% of women who approach us have tubal damage.
– Endometriosis and fibroids are the other major causes of female infertility.
– 15% to 20% of women are otherwise healthy but for unexplained reasons cannot conceive naturally
